DHEIVER commited on
Commit
e2d4bf8
1 Parent(s): aa4a0b3

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+8 -1
app.py CHANGED
@@ -42,14 +42,21 @@ def anomaly_detection_app(time_series_txt):
42
  df['Date'] = pd.to_datetime(df['Date'])
43
  df = df.set_index('Date')
44
 
 
 
 
 
45
  # Detectar anomalias na série temporal
46
- anomalies = detect_anomalies(df['Value'])
47
 
48
  # Plotar a série temporal com as anomalias destacadas
49
  plot_anomalies(df['Value'], anomalies)
50
 
51
  return anomalies
52
 
 
 
 
53
  # Interface do Gradio
54
  iface = gr.Interface(
55
  fn=anomaly_detection_app,
 
42
  df['Date'] = pd.to_datetime(df['Date'])
43
  df = df.set_index('Date')
44
 
45
+ # Determinar a periodicidade da série (assumindo que é diária)
46
+ # Se os dados forem de outra periodicidade, ajuste o valor apropriado aqui
47
+ periodicity = 1
48
+
49
  # Detectar anomalias na série temporal
50
+ anomalies = detect_anomalies(df['Value'], seasonality_window=periodicity)
51
 
52
  # Plotar a série temporal com as anomalias destacadas
53
  plot_anomalies(df['Value'], anomalies)
54
 
55
  return anomalies
56
 
57
+ # Resto do código continua o mesmo
58
+
59
+
60
  # Interface do Gradio
61
  iface = gr.Interface(
62
  fn=anomaly_detection_app,